The Chocolate Labrador
puppies are now 2 weeks of age, walking around, their eyes are open and
getting very playful. They are darker brown in color. Their
weight is 3 1/2 pounds to 4 pounds. They are getting their tummies
rubbed, and a lot of love and socialization. The lab kisses "licks" are very
abundant. The selection process begins at 3 weeks of age by our
clients. |

Jazz
and Bear's Chocolate labrador puppies were born on Sunday, June 25th, 2006, 7 females and 6 males. Jazz and her
puppies are doing very well. They will have their dew claws removed on
July 29th. A picture will be added very soon. They will be ready
at 7 weeks of age on August 12th and ready for their new homes. Visits
will begin for the selection, by priority, on July 15th.
|
|
Jazz
and Bear's Labrador Retriever puppies are due by
June 28th, 2006.
The ultrasonography has confirmed at least 8 puppies, and the picture is to
the right for you to view. The puppies will be ready at 7 weeks around
August 13th - 15th. We keep a priority list for our upcoming litters
and request a deposit to reserve a puppy.
All of our puppies are born and raised in our home, extremely
socialized and visits begin at 3 weeks and again at 5 weeks for
socialization, by appointment only. Pictured to the right is Jazz when she
was 8 weeks of age.

| The
Dam:
Hunts Jazz No Fear PZ A Cake
|
|
Jazz's sire was
AFC, CFC, CAFC Chugach Hills Jazz’s Rascal
(OFA-Good) is a large
black male with natural “pointing skills”.
Jazz has OFA Hip - Good, OFA Elbow - Normal and Eye CERF.
Jazz’s grandsire’s were
FC,
AFC, CFC, CAFC Jazztime (OFA-Good) and
AFC Kelly’s Midnight Trapper
(OFA-Excellent). Her grand dam was
Beavercrest Stukagin Blue,
GMHR
(OFA-Normal), (a pointing lab with Grand Master Hunting Retriever title).
Her dam,
Abaco’s Timberidge Mayaguana,
SH (OFA-Good), is a Senior Hunter,
holds a Confirmation Certificate for field labs, and is also a Registered
Therapy Dog (TDI) that visits regularly at nursing homes and hospitals. Jazz’s
great-grandsires were
AFC, CFC, CAFC Trieven Classic Jazz and NAFC, FC, CNFC,
CAFC Piper’s Pacer. Jazz
thrives on attention and she is highly intelligent with lots of personality
and orneriness. Jazz has the highest and longest water entry
of any of our dogs and one of our training friends has offered to train her
for the long-jump water competition seen on TV.

The Sire:
Hunts Bear Montana Blue |
|
Bear is our chocolate male and a son of
FC-AFC-CFC-CAFC Barracuda Blue, MH (2 October 1990 - 13 February 2003). Cuda (Barracuda
Blue) was the only FC-AFC and high point All-Age chocolate labrador in AKC
field trial history, and all amateur handled. He was also the first
and only chocolate labrador to qualify for the National Amateur Field Trials
in '96 and '97. Bear is a
super powerful, very stocky dog weighing about 75 lbs. He lives up to
his name when he's sent to retrieve. Bear throws up dirt and rocks
when he runs! He's a dog of muscle, power, and enthusiasm. His
water entry is just like his dads - all air under him till he hits the
water. He could never be in a diving competition because his splash is
way-too-big. OFA Hip > Good, and Eye CERF. Bear's puppies are
always bigger than he is. Pedigree
